Mark Brown is the man to quote for the other Tallahassee Glen happening “Today, Finnabair Winston O’Reilly, under fine handling from Kelli, earned his 3rd leg and title in Preferred Novice Standard Agility. This title completes his triple crown of AKC titles in Tracking, Companion Dog, Preferred Novice Jumpers and Preferred Novice Standard Agility. These four titles complete all the requirements for the AKC Versatility Companion Dog Title.” These are incredibly his 10th (and soon to be 11th) title! Another end of the name title for Ch. Niamh of Cnoc with her earning her PAX (Preferred Agility Excellent) title. She had to earn 20 Double Q’s (qualify in the Master Jumpers and Standard courses on the same day). The first Glen to be awarded the title.
